Output 6eefe4b3ae31a2f41c1ec5abfaebbb0cb0b0317f425ea83f2b726ea6a2c16566:1

value
2898289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f129af019083e327248333924fd47ed28a6156a OP_EQUAL
address
3EjWqgvyhkdx3AdyYpPvtdGEGHVQzevh3F
transaction
6eefe4b3ae31a2f41c1ec5abfaebbb0cb0b0317f425ea83f2b726ea6a2c16566
spent
true